Hi John,

The message I was trying to convey was that the 'something' was the lack of classic award availability. If the booking engine is not seeing them (for whatever reason), then you will simply be seeing a commercial fare converted to points.

If the booking engine can 'see' the classic awards, it has typically priced an ASA as a little more than the classic award.
